Youth Empowerment Intern

The Youth Arts Group is looking for interns to work with them as they develop their leadership skills for social justice.  The Youth Arts Group (YAG) is a group of twenty high school students from around the mid-Hudson that uses the arts to bring about systemic change in the issues of their lives.  In recent years they have focused on such issues as:

  • Racism in the schools
  • farmworker justice
  • immigration issues

The group has received national attention. and travels from time to time to NYC, western NY, Philadelphia and Washington D.C.

Justice For All Speakers Forum Intern

The Justice For All Speakers Forum is a critical vehicle for bringing national and regional speakers once a month to the Hudson Valley. Speakers focus on issues of justice and how the faith community can organize around those issues. Past Speakers have included: Martin Marty, Daniel Berrigan and Chung Wha Hong. The Forum is staffed by Rural and Migrant Ministry(RMM). RMM is a non-profit organization committed to rural justice in New York.
  
We are looking for someone to help ensure the success of the Forum. Interns will work on publicity, special events, logistics and help staff a diverse, ecumenical  steering committee.
